Levina knocked on the door of a house that was finally beginning to feel like home after years of estrangement. Moments later, the door was pulled open and Augustus filled the space where the door once stood.

For the first time ever, Levina threw herself into the waiting arms of her father and sobbed. Augustus brushed her head softly with his fingers while softly hushing, like a baby deprived of its mother's breasts. She wasn't sure how long she had stayed like that, but when she finally broke free, all she wanted to do was return to her father's safe embrace.

"Who are you?" Augustus asked, finally noticing the chubby woman who stood quietly behind Levina, watching the drama unfold.

"Sorry," Levina apologized. "I completely forgot. Father, this is Marie, my..." she wanted to say friend, but the thought that Marie could possibly be the one who stabbed Lucien caught the word in her throat. "She is like me," she said instead.
